C4! On Fox opens with an aerial panoramic view of Dayton, OH from a helicopter. As voice over narration begins, highlights are shown as “Lose Yourself” is used for background music.
Dayton, Ohio. It's known as The Birthplace Of Aviation and The Gem City. It's home to the Wright Bicycle Shop and Wright Patterson Air Force Base. Entrepreneur John H. Patterson and poet Paul Laurence Dunbar came from here, and companies such as GM and National Cash Register were located here at one time.
Dayton was a professional wrestling hotbed in the 70's, as the original Big Time Wrestling made regular stops at Dayton Hara Arena, featuring such notables as Pampero Firpo, Bobo Brazil, and The Sheik. During the cable TV explosion of the 80's, Georgia Championship Wrestling stopped here regularly, and all the major wrestling federations have had pay per view events here at one time or another. It is with these memories of his childhood that an enterprising gentleman and wrestling fan, known only as Spike, decided to bring back wrestling as he knew it to the town he grew up in.
“I was tired of corporate, scripted wrestling. I wanted to go back to the days of knock down, drag out, hard nosed competition. The kind that answered the question, two guys are gonna fight, who's gonna win, and I think I've found that. I have wrestling legends Jim Cornette and Tammy Lynn Sytch helping me, and they are both instrumental in this as well”
Naming his federation C4! Wrestling, for competition, combat, chaos, and carnage, Spike assembled the greatest talent he could find in the world and the known universe, and Dayton took to it immediately.
